Job Description
Job Purpose: To monitor and control Quality Systems and Processes to achieve Quality Standards and meet customer-specific requirements (CSR’s).
Requirements for Applicants:
-
Minimum Requirement:
- Grade 12 / School leaving certificate
- National Diploma in Quality Management or Engineering
-
Additional Requirements:
-
Trained Auditor: ISO 9001:2015, IATF 16949:2016, VDA 6.3:2016
-
-
Experience:
-
3-5 years experience in a similar role in the Automotive Industry
-
Key Performance Areas:
Quality Management:
- Compile Quality Topics for Quality Awareness Training
Quality Assurance:
- Implement Quality Procedures and Work Instructions
- Maintain the Quality Assurance system
- Ensure compliance of Quality Policies, Procedures and Work Instructions
Audits:
- Conduct internal Process audits (VDA 6.3:2016) and Product & Layout audits
Supply Quality Assurance (SQA):
- Specify Supplier Acceptable Quality Levels (AQL’s) (Tolerances, Drawing requirements, Tooling, PPM’s, etc.)
- Analyse Supplier Performance (Product Quality, Special Status, etc.) and make recommendations
- Notify Suppliers of non-conformances and initiate corrective actions
Quality Control:
- Establish and manage Critical Control Points in the Process
- Investigate all Quality non-conformances and track corrective actions
- Analyse the PPM’s and defect trends and make recommendations
- Conduct Gauge MSA assessments on all measuring systems
- Determine the disposition of quarantined products (Pass, Reject or Rework)
- Manage and maintain the Quality Management System ensuring that it complies with all applicable requirements contained in the IATF 16949:2016 and VDA6
- Achieve Quality Assurance operational objectives by contributing information and analysisto strategic plans and reviews; preparing and completing action plans; implementing production, productivity, quality, and customer-service standards; identifying and resolving problems; completing audits; determining system improvements and implementing change
- Develop Quality assurance plans by conducting risk analysis; identifying critical control points and preventive measures; procedures, corrective actions and verification procedures
- Validate quality processes by establishing product specifications and quality attributes, measuring production; documenting evidence & writing and updating quality assurance procedures
- Communicate and liaise with internal and external customers and foster relationship thereof
- Facilitate containment at Customer Site, raise Quality Alert bulletins and facilitate training on quality related concerns
- Control of non-conforming products and the rework thereof
- Support the quality production inspectors to make product related decisions as to the disposition of quarantined products (Pass, Reject or Rework)
- Generate work instructions and product specific documentation
- Facilitate the generation and updating of Flow Charts, Control Plans and FMEAs
- Responsible for facilitating Measurement System Analysis and Capability Studies
- Liaise with Stores Controller and Manufacturing Practitioner regarding Quality concerns
- Responsible for Supplier Development in liaison with Stores Controller and Manufacturing Practitioner
- Compile and maintain Audit Schedules (Dock& Product Audits, Manufacturing Process Audits (VDA 6.3:2016), Internal Systems Audits (IATF 16949:2016),
- Maintain & improve product quality by completing product, process, system, compliance and surveillance audits & investigating customer complaints.
- Coordinate Annual Quality Management reviews and keep records of meeting and quality objectives
- Compile Monthly Management Quality Reports
- Compile weekly yields reports
- Review Quality Risks and requirements in APQP activities
- Ensure compliance to process and Customer Specifications
- Complete Production Part Approval Process (PPAP)
- Investigate and implement counter measures for continual quality improvement
- Monitor and measure customer feedback, complaints and rejections to identify opportunities for improvement
- Conduct MSA studies
- Approve COCs in absence of QM
